ABBA’s UK pre-orders for their new album “Voyage” – their first studio album in 40 years – surpassed 80,000 within just 3 days, becoming Universal Music UK’s biggest ever album pre-order, breaking the previous record set by Take That for their “Progress” and ‘III” albums.
Eagles’ song ‘Hotel California’ plays an important part in Marvel’s new movie “Shang-Chi and Legend of the Ten Rings”. The tune turns up several times in the film, as Shang-Chi’s friend ‘Katy’, played by Awkwafina, repeatedly sings it to confuse and distract people she’s annoyed, in order to make a safe escape.
According to new numbers, we are now watching more TikTok content than YouTube videos. Stats from App Annie say that individuals view TikTok an average of 24 hours a month while we check out YouTube for an average of 22 hours and 40 minutes per month.

Since “Jackass” debuted in 2000, the main cast has accrued an estimated $24 million worth of injuries. When you include the crew and other cast members, the total is closer to $38 million. Johnny Knoxville has accrued the most.

Jamie Spears filed to terminate Britney Spears’ 13-years-long conservatorship on Tuesday. Unless Judge Brenda Penny expedites matters, the latest move by the Spears family patriarch will not be addressed until a hearing set for September 29th.
